Archived First Post
I want the character to read a note and then pick it up, which will cause the note to disappear and a closet in her bedroom to turn into a door that has two frames of animation that I want to repeat forever.
I also want the character to have free movement after the event and approach the door, prompting a request that asks the player if they wish to enter.
Whenever I set it up so that when the character reads the note and either increases a variable or activates a switch, the event runs and the closet disappears completely after executing the 'Move Route' command I used to animate the closet, regardless if I tell it to repeat or use a loop.
Could someone help me with my technical issues?
